复杂网络可视化中的网络连通性分析

在当今信息技术高速发展的时代,复杂网络已经成为了研究热点。复杂网络可视化作为一种新兴的研究方法,在揭示网络结构、分析网络行为等方面发挥着重要作用。其中,网络连通性分析作为复杂网络可视化的重要分支,对于理解网络的整体结构和功能具有重要意义。本文将深入探讨复杂网络可视化中的网络连通性分析,分析其方法、应用及案例分析。

一、复杂网络可视化概述

复杂网络可视化是将复杂网络的结构和特征以图形化的方式展示出来,便于人们直观地理解和分析。复杂网络可视化主要包括以下几个方面:

  1. 网络结构可视化:展示网络中节点和边的分布情况,揭示网络的整体结构。

  2. 网络属性可视化:展示网络节点的属性,如度、介数、聚类系数等,以便分析网络节点的功能。

  3. 网络演化可视化:展示网络随时间的变化过程,揭示网络的演化规律。

  4. 网络动态可视化:展示网络在特定时间点的状态,分析网络节点的动态行为。

二、网络连通性分析

网络连通性分析是复杂网络可视化中的重要内容,它主要研究网络中节点之间的连接关系。以下将详细介绍网络连通性分析的方法和应用。

  1. 连通度分析

连通度分析是衡量网络连通性的重要指标,它包括以下几种:

  • 全局连通度:网络中任意两个节点之间都存在路径相连,表示整个网络是完全连通的。
  • 局部连通度:节点与其邻居节点之间的连接关系,反映了节点在局部范围内的连通性。
  • 路径连通度:网络中任意两个节点之间路径的数量,反映了网络的整体连通性。

  1. 连通性分析方法
  • 最短路径算法:通过计算网络中任意两个节点之间的最短路径,分析网络的连通性。
  • 介数中心性:计算节点在所有最短路径中的出现频率,反映节点在网络中的重要性。
  • 聚类系数:衡量节点与其邻居节点之间连接的紧密程度,反映了网络的局部连通性。

  1. 连通性应用
  • 社交网络分析:通过分析社交网络中节点的连通性,揭示人际关系的紧密程度和影响力。
  • 交通网络分析:通过分析交通网络中节点的连通性,优化交通路线,提高交通效率。
  • 生物网络分析:通过分析生物网络中节点的连通性,揭示生物分子之间的相互作用关系。

三、案例分析

  1. 社交网络分析

以微信朋友圈为例,通过分析用户之间的连通性,可以揭示人际关系的紧密程度。例如,通过计算朋友圈中任意两个用户之间的最短路径,可以找到两人之间的共同好友,从而分析他们之间的关系。


  1. 交通网络分析

以北京地铁网络为例,通过分析地铁线路之间的连通性,可以优化地铁线路规划,提高地铁运营效率。例如,通过计算地铁线路之间的最短路径,可以找到最优的换乘方案,减少乘客出行时间。

综上所述,复杂网络可视化中的网络连通性分析在多个领域具有广泛的应用。随着技术的不断发展,网络连通性分析将为我们揭示更多关于复杂网络的奥秘。

猜你喜欢:全链路追踪